Our Opportunity:
Chewy is looking for an Associate Digital Marketing Manager to join our team based in either our Boston, Massachusetts or Dania Beach, Florida office. In this role, you will support the execution, trafficking, QA, optimization, and reporting of YouTube advertising campaigns that help drive Chewy's brand, ecommerce acquisition, and customer development goals. You will collaborate closely with teams across Creative, Marketing, Analytics, and Media, as well as external platform and agency partners to ensure campaigns are launched accurately, delivered on time, and optimized for performance.
The ideal candidate is highly detail-oriented, deadline-driven, analytical, and comfortable managing the day-to-day execution of digital video campaigns. This person should have experience trafficking campaigns, managing creative assets, troubleshooting delivery issues, monitoring performance across YouTube and related Google advertising platforms, and optimizing against target KPIs. Responsibilities include hands-on campaign setup and ad trafficking, media planning support, day-to-day campaign implementation, reporting, data analysis, bid and budget monitoring, and performance optimization.
What You'll Do:
- Manage the end-to-end trafficking process for YouTube campaigns, including campaign setup, creative asset collection, QA, launch, pacing, optimization, and reporting
- Traffic and QA YouTube campaign assets, ensuring correct naming conventions, targeting, tracking, budgets, flight dates, placements, and creative specs are followed
- Monitor campaign delivery, pacing, and performance, and flag opportunities to improve efficiency, scale, or campaign outcomes
- Troubleshoot campaign setup, tracking, creative, pacing, and delivery issues in a timely and organized manner
- Maintain campaign documentation, marketing calendars, briefs, trafficking sheets, and status trackers to ensure visibility across stakeholders
- Keep YouTube campaigns up to date with the latest site, promotional, audience, and product information from internal partners
- Stay informed on YouTube, Google Ads, and digital video advertising trends, platform updates, ad formats, measurement capabilities, and best practices
- Analyze, test, and iterate on campaign setup and performance to uncover new optimization opportunities
- Implement structured tests around campaign incrementality, creatives, audiences and bid strategies
- Efficiently and effectively manage day-to-day problems and communicate effectively in difficult and time-sensitive situations. Understand when (and why) to escalate issues
What You'll Need:
- Bachelor's degree or equivalent experience
- 2-3 years of experience in digital media, campaign management, ad trafficking, paid media, or ecommerce marketing
- Experience managing or trafficking campaigns across YouTube, Google Ads, DV360, Campaign Manager 360, or similar digital advertising platforms
- Understanding of digital video campaign execution, including creative specs, targeting, tracking, pacing, QA, and performance reporting
- Experience working with creative assets, media plans, trafficking sheets, campaign briefs, and marketing calendars
- Experience with analytics or reporting platforms such as Google Analytics, Google Ads reporting, Looker, Tableau, or similar tools
- Intermediate experience with Microsoft Excel or Google Sheets
- Strong analytical and communication skills, both written and verbal
- Excellent organizational skills with the ability to manage multiple campaigns, timelines, deliverables, and stakeholder requests at once
- Strong attention to detail and comfort working in platforms where accuracy is critical
- A proactive, solutions-oriented attitude with a strong desire to learn, problem solve, and take on new challenges
- Ability to work independently while knowing when to seek input or escalate issues
- A strong, positive, and collaborative attitude

What you need to know about the NYC Tech Scene
As the undisputed financial capital of the world, New York City is an epicenter of startup funding activity. The city has a thriving fintech scene and is a major player in verticals ranging from AI to biotech, cybersecurity and digital media. It also has universities like NYU, Columbia and Cornell Tech attracting students and researchers from across the globe, providing the ecosystem with a constant influx of world-class talent. And its East Coast location and three international airports make it a perfect spot for European companies establishing a foothold in the United States.
Key Facts About NYC Tech
- Number of Tech Workers: 549,200; 6%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
- Major Tech Employers: Capgemini, Bloomberg, IBM, Spotify
-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, Fintech
- Funding Landscape: $25.5 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
- Notable Investors: Greycroft, Thrive Capital, Union Square Ventures, FirstMark Capital, Tiger Global Management, Tribeca Venture Partners, Insight Partners, Two Sigma Ventures
- Research Centers and Universities: Columbia University, New York University, Fordham University, CUNY, AI Now Institute, Flatiron Institute, C.N. Yang Institute for Theoretical Physics, NASA Space Radiation Laboratory
